1. A switch device comprising:
a switching element configured to connect/disconnect a current path from a power supply terminal to a ground terminal via a load;
an overcurrent protection circuit configured to limit output current flowing in the switching element to be an overcurrent limit value or less; and
a duty control unit, wherein
when an output short circuit of the load is detected, the overcurrent protection circuit decreases the overcurrent limit value to be smaller as a power supply voltage is higher,
wherein the overcurrent protection circuit includes:
a reference current generation portion configured to generate a reference current, and
a comparison portion configured to compare a threshold value voltage corresponding to the reference current with a sense voltage corresponding to the output current so as to generate a first overcurrent protection signal for controlling a conduction degree of the switching element, and
when an output short circuit of the load is detected, the reference current generation portion decreases the reference current to be smaller as the power supply voltage is higher, and
wherein the reference current generation portion includes:
a differential amplifier portion,
an upper side current generation portion configured to generate an upper side current,
a lower side current generation portion configured to generate a lower side current, and
a difference current generation portion configured to output a difference current based on the lower side current and the upper side current, as the reference current,
wherein the duty control unit is configured to turn off the switching element for a predetermined off-period when a current limiting operation by the over current protection circuit continues for a predetermined on-period,
wherein the over current protection circuit is configured to generate a status notification signal for notifying the duty control unit that the over current protection circuit currently limits the output current,
wherein the duty control unit is configured to receive the status notification signal so as to generate a second overcurrent protection signal for turning off the switching element for the predetermined off-period when the current limiting operation by the over current protection circuit continues for the predetermined on-period.
